Surrey County Council is seeking a dedicated and experienced Adult Safeguarding Social Worker to join our specialist Safeguarding Team. You will play a central role in protecting adults at risk by leading on Section 42 enquiries, ensuring proportionate interventions, and applying the principles of Making Safeguarding Personal. This is a dynamic role requiring strong analytical skills, sound legal knowledge, and a collaborative approach to multi-agency working.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Undertake and coordinate Section 42 enquiries under the Care Act 2014, ensuring timely risk assessment, protection planning, and resolution.

  • Engage with adults, carers, families, and partner agencies to ensure person-led safeguarding outcomes that respect autonomy and uphold human rights.

  • Apply the Mental Capacity Act 2005 in practice, completing capacity assessments and Best Interests decisions, and making referrals for DoLS or Court of Protection where necessary.

  • Maintain clear, accurate case notes and safeguarding documentation, ensuring all actions are legally defensible and in line with Surrey’s Adult Safeguarding Procedures.
